Zombie sequel from horror maestro George A. Romero. A zombie epidemic has laid waste to America, leaving the military in chaos. A band of soldiers decides that in order to survive, they will go AWOL and find refuge on the remote Plum Island. However, they soon discover that even here there is no escape from a world under threat from both the living and the dead. (StudioCanal UK)

English Shocking! The best Romero in the last 10 years. The scenes taken out context from the trailer must have been a disappointment for some people. As a whole, though, Survival of the Dead feels like a western with very sophisticated social criticism that is also intentionally (!) funny several times. Something I didn’t expect for a second… PS: The only thing that bothered were a couple of very bad digital effects (even if I may be willing to believe that they are “intentionally” bad). ()

English George A. Romero said goodbye to the genre with Survival of the Dead, and it's clear that it's a rather mediocre goodbye, perhaps even below average for some. Nevertheless, you have to give him credit for managing to get some ideas into a fairly ordinary plot framework that harkens back to the socially critical skills he demonstrated in his first zombie trilogy.
